Output 58fcd24002d0a071cdeb7cfca72ba0a32b062fb00f7f31860f7cd084d1690848:1

value
3102780
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ea363070644744b524691af3979f352a267b2a60ecd9264a2e03c7afc771360
address
bc1pf63kxpcxg36yk5jxjxhnj70n223x0v4xpmxeye9zuq784lrhzdsqadffv7
transaction
58fcd24002d0a071cdeb7cfca72ba0a32b062fb00f7f31860f7cd084d1690848
spent
true